The Earl Orchards
29.6 miCandor
The Earl Orchards grows fruit in Candor, the center of North Carolina's Sandhills peach country in Montgomery County. Local listings show farm pickup and on-farm sales, and the surrounding NC 211 corridor is known for summer peaches and other tree fruit. Specific varieties and hours aren't posted online, so contact the orchard directly for what's ripe.
